Long time owner

Woody, 11/21/2007
Mercury Mystique LS 4dr Sedan
6 of 7 people found this review helpful

Having owned this V6, 5-speed, leather seated, sunroof equipped car for over 8 years, I've developed a few opinions on it. The engine was designed by a joint effort of Porsche and Cosworth, and is impressive to behold. Normal mileage is 22 city / 28 highway, although if driven very carefully will increase to 24/32. My previous car was an Acura Integra, and this Mystique would run rings around it. European feel, 4 cams, 4 disc brakes, and supportive seats make for a fun driving experience. Roughly 3000 rpm at 65 mph seems a bit high, although the engine is very smooth and quiet. This is a European designed car, built in Kansas City.

Very reliable; great value

gojo1999, 03/08/2006
Mercury Mystique LS 4dr Sedan
1 of 1 people found this review helpful

I purchased this V6/5-speed LS w/70k and have added 34k over the last 2 1/2 years. Performance and fuel economy have always been excellent for this class. Vehicle has been very reliable; only been in the shop twice in that time for anything more than maintenance (A/C leak and Shifter Cable, $400 total). Fun & inexpensive to own and drive. I highly recommend (but try to get a '99 or 2000 Model, prior years were less reliable, I've learned)

Wolf in Sheep's Clothing

mister404, 05/26/2002
Mercury Mystique LS 4dr Sedan
0 of 0 people found this review helpful

'99 LS...wish it had a 5-spd. Handles well after you lose the factory tires. Good road feel & a nice fwy cruiser. The A/T hesitates when going to a lower gear when you romp on the gas…like turbo-lag. Trunk has an odd opening & a weird angle making using the space difficult. Rear seat is for small adults & kids only. The leather seats are comfortable & hold you well even in the twisties. The rakish exterior is similar to the Lincoln LS. I should have gotten ABS & the sunroof. Even with the hard driving I get a respectable 20.5 MPG…remember this is a A/T V6 driven hard. I recommend this car to someone who has the need for 4 doors & likes to have fun.

My second Mystique

dgranros, 08/08/2003
Mercury Mystique LS 4dr Sedan
0 of 0 people found this review helpful

I have a 1997 Mystique LS also. The 1999 version seems to track a bit better than the 1997. Very secure handling at all speeds and the 2.5 liter Duratec is very strong and smooth. I travel a lot at freeway speeds and average 27-29 mpg which in my view is pretty spectacular for an automatic V6 powered sedan. One caveat.. my car is not very quiet. Lot's of wind and road noise. I noticed that in 1999 Consumer Reports rated the car as well as the Accord and better than the Maxima. The negative reported was under 'integrity' (seals, fit and finish). In this area the 1997 made in Mexico is better. Still if you enjoy driving this is a pretty slick ride.

Always look forward to driving.

trap3, 01/10/2005
Mercury Mystique LS 4dr Sedan
0 of 0 people found this review helpful

I've now had this car for five years and nearly 80k miles. At the time it was the only American made sedan I could find with a manual transmission, ABS and a V-6. I pretty much got every option; the power seat, sunroof, traction control and split folding leather seats have definitely come in handy. I always enjoy driving it, although it does have some limitations: particularly the drink holders and road noise at highway speeds. Very little has gone wrong that wasn't fixed under warranty (knock on wood) so I've been quite pleased with that. Generally, it's a much sportier and more comfortable car than you'd expect for the price and I am very happy with it.
